A Lincoln technology entrepreneur has given $1 million to a Nebraska Educational Telecommunications fundraising drive.

The drive for NET Foundations for Television and Radio has a goal of $25 million in membership and endowment support by 2012.

The entrepreneur, Steve Kiene, founded two companies, MindVision and eSellerate. He sold them to Digital River three years ago.

Kiene now works in Lincoln for Internap Network Services Corp., which is based in Atlanta. He also teaches at the University of Nebraska-Lincoln.

He has high praise for the Nebraska programming on NET Television and says it's important for NET to continue such fare, especially for rural areas.
